Best Service Mesh

Category: service mesh 👁 483 👍 30 ★★★★☆4

A service mesh helps alleviate this challenge by providing observability, control and security for your containerized applications. ... If you have an existing application architecture that provides the observability, security and resilience that you need, then you are already in a good place.

At the same time, what is a service mesh Linkerd?

Linkerd is a service mesh for Kubernetes. It makes running services easier and safer by giving you runtime debugging, observability, reliability, and security—all without requiring any changes to your code. ... Linkerd has three basic components: a UI, a data plane, and a control plane.

ϻis it true, what is Kubernetes service mesh? According to Stefan, a service mesh is a dedicated infrastructure layer for handling service-to-service communication. Although this definition sounds very much like a CNI implementation on Kubernetes, there are some differences. A service mesh typically sits on top of the CNI and builds on its capabilities.

More than that, is consul a service mesh?

Consul is a service mesh solution that offers a software-driven approach to routing and segmentation. ... Consul "connect", HashiCorp's service mesh feature, provides service-to-service networking and security through connection authorization and encryption using mutual Transport Layer Security (mTLS).

Is Nginx a service mesh?

We are pleased to introduce a development release of NGINX Service Mesh (NSM), a fully integrated lightweight service mesh that leverages a data plane powered by NGINX Plus to manage container traffic in Kubernetes environments.

BESTSELLER NO. 1 in 2021

Istio: Up and Running: Using a Service Mesh to Connect, Secure, Control, and Observe

Istio: Up and Running: Using a Service Mesh to Connect, Secure, Control, and Observe
BESTSELLER NO. 2 in 2021

Mastering Service Mesh: Enhance, secure, and observe cloud-native applications with Istio, Linkerd, and Consul

Mastering Service Mesh: Enhance, secure, and observe cloud-native applications with Istio, Linkerd, and Consul
BESTSELLER NO. 3 in 2021

Mastering Kubernetes: Level up your container orchestration skills with Kubernetes to build, run, secure, and observe large-scale distributed apps, 3rd Edition

Mastering Kubernetes: Level up your container orchestration skills with Kubernetes to build, run, secure, and observe large-scale distributed apps, 3rd Edition
BESTSELLER NO. 4 in 2021

Monolith to Microservices: Evolutionary Patterns to Transform Your Monolith

Monolith to Microservices: Evolutionary Patterns to Transform Your Monolith
BESTSELLER NO. 5 in 2021

Learn Istio Service Mesh

Learn Istio Service Mesh
BESTSELLER NO. 6 in 2021

Microservices for the Enterprise: Designing, Developing, and Deploying

Microservices for the Enterprise: Designing, Developing, and Deploying
BESTSELLER NO. 7 in 2021

Getting Started with Istio Service Mesh: Manage Microservices in Kubernetes

Getting Started with Istio Service Mesh: Manage Microservices in Kubernetes
BESTSELLER NO. 8 in 2021

Hands-On Microservices with Kubernetes: Build, deploy, and manage scalable microservices on Kubernetes

Hands-On Microservices with Kubernetes: Build, deploy, and manage scalable microservices on Kubernetes
BESTSELLER NO. 9 in 2021

Microservices Security in Action: Design secure network and API endpoint security for Microservices applications, with examples using Java, Kubernetes, and Istio

Microservices Security in Action: Design secure network and API endpoint security for Microservices applications, with examples using Java, Kubernetes, and Istio
BESTSELLER NO. 10 in 2021

The Design of Web APIs

The Design of Web APIs

5 More Questions Answered

What is service mesh used for?

A service mesh, like the open source project Istio, is a way to control how different parts of an application share data with one another. Unlike other systems for managing this communication, a service mesh is a dedicated infrastructure layer built right into an app.

Is envoy a service mesh?

Envoy is a part of a “service mesh” that provides common utilities such as service discovery, load balancing, rate limiting, circuit breaking, stats, logging, tracing, etc. to polyglot (heterogeneous) application architectures.

Can Istio be used without Kubernetes?

In theory, yes. Istio components are designed to be 'platform independent'. ... If you want to use something less tied to Kubernetes you can take a look at Consul, although it doesn't have all the functionality Istio has, it has overlap with some of its features.

What is service mesh medium?

The term service mesh is often used to describe the network of microservices that make up such applications and the interactions between them. ... Control the flow of traffic and API calls between services, make calls more reliable, and make the network more robust in the face of adverse conditions.

Why is Istio bad?

For Istio going to a monolithic control plane, a significant amount of complexity can be reduced which never fully paid off: Installation/upgrade becomes easier with only a single deployable service. Configuration complexity is reduced, as configuration to orchestrate services is no longer needed.